Top 10 Core Features Of An ERP System

Are you looking for a software solution to improve the speed and productivity of your business operations? ERP is the answer!

Today, 95% of startups and growing businesses use an ERP to improve their performance and cost efficiency. However, such outcomes come from investing in a suitable ERP. For this reason, you should know what features to expect from the ERP solution you choose.

The best ERP software comes with modules to manage various aspects of your business – finance, procurement, supply chain, sales, etc. – while providing room to add more capabilities depending on your changing needs.

So, what are the key features you should look for in an ERP system? Let’s dive into them.

Supply chain management:

The world runs on a supply chain. It is a layered process with multiple factors in play. Hence, you will need a system that streamlines these operations. A supply chain management ERP helps you track material movement from suppliers to manufacturers. This module can handle tasks such as demand and supply planning, order completion, appropriate inventory, production, and distribution. With the help of these features, you can visualize the flow of material and identify opportunities for cost reduction.


A manufacturing setup involves numerous complex processes. This ERP module brings them together to provide a 360-degree view of every operation. The features include tracking efficiency, identifying bottlenecks, and preventing equipment downtime.

This module is best for product planning, ordering raw materials, managing finished goods inventory, and production planning. It also facilitates production forecasting, work order management, task allocation, and automation of regular activities.

Financial Management

Managing finances is the cornerstone of every business, regardless of their product or services. As businesses grow and diversify, the volume and intricacies of the financial operations increase exponentially. Employing the right ERP system for the financial management of your business from the outset can save you a ton of money and headaches in the long run.

This ERP module assists in managing accounts payable, accounts receivable, and general ledger. You can automate activities like vendor payments, billing, invoicing, and joint venture accounting. The software helps create and file financial documents like payment receipts and balance sheets. You can track and assess cash transactions to arrive at cash flow forecasts.

Sales and Marketing

The sales and marketing ERP module integrates multiple functions, such as order creation and scheduling, shipment tracking with delivery notes, and sales invoices and returns. Your sales and marketing team can work on the same dataset of potential and existing customers without data duplication and confusion. The module automates the creation of a detailed sales and forecast report and helps the marketing team set targets.

Customer Relations Management (CRM)

Efficient customer service is vital for business growth. Implementing customer relationship management allows multiple departments to access customer data, streamlining purchases and returns. Your customer service team can utilize this information during customer interactions. This module is essential for seamlessly integrating customer information across all departments. The significance of this feature is evidenced by the projected $88.19 billion global sales from CRM software.

Human Resources

Human resources ERP is critical to monitor employee recruitment, training, attendance, and appraisal. You can use one system to track performance reviews, benefits, payroll, and shift planning. It is an essential tool for managing talent, workload, and databases. The module can generate reports for regular review of the various aspects.


The integration module is a comprehensive feature that helps connect the ERP system to multiple software used in your business. If you use two separate software for accounting, sales, manufacturing, and customer service, the integration ERP is your answer. It can connect all these software to a shared database accessible to all. You can save money on changing the other software by employing only a single integration ERP system.


Saving time on routine tasks is a major concern for many businesses. Automation of such tasks is possible with the help of an automation ERP module. You can deploy this module to handle activities like repetitive invoicing, contract renewal, subscription lapse notification, and order processing. The module helps prevent human errors, delays in sending notifications, lapsed renewals, and manual data entry. With the help of this module, your employees will have more time on their hands to tackle critical tasks.

Data Analysis

The need for data analysis is rapidly increasing. The data analysis ERP module collects and organizes every information, transaction, and interaction according to functionality. You can prioritize this information based on your business requirements.

For instance, if you operate a call center, you can utilize the ERP module for call recording, sentiment analysis, average call time, and other metrics to evaluate customer interactions.

Or, if your business is in manufacturing, the data analysis ERP can analyze metrics such as the number of quality issues, scrap amount, production quantity, etc. It also records transactions like inventory changes, sales, order fulfillment, and employee expenses. Since this ERP is accessible to all, the data analysis module facilitates detailed visualization of information to aid decision-making across every department.


Having all the required information is great for inter-departmental operations. However, if you wish to make sense of the information, the reporting ERP feature is most helpful. The data analyzed in the data analysis feature must be presented lucidly. Hence, you can use the reporting module with tools such as data visualization, dashboards, bar and pie charts, line graphs, and Gantt charts.

You can implement this feature to examine the data understandably. For example, if you run a chemical refinery, the reporting module can tell you how many liters of chemicals were produced, what the productivity was, how much was sold, what the quantity is in the inventory, and how much was scrapped. In a clothing e-commerce firm, the reporting ERP is functional in keeping track of the inventory, purchases, refunds, and feedback. It also helps identify opportunities for maximum sales on holidays or special events.

At least 70% of industry leaders utilize more than one ERP feature described above. Here are a few benefits of ERP you can reap for your business.

  • Business verticals can access the same data and collaborate effectively, so they operate without silos.
  • The productivity of the operations increases due to less burden of repetitive tasks.
  • Everyone in the organization can retrieve information from a central system. This reduces duplication of efforts.
  • Resources can be shared among the various business verticals. This reduces repetitive and unnecessary expenditure.
  • Processes become more streamlined due to fewer bottlenecks and scrap.
  • The customers receive products of a higher quality.
  • Customer satisfaction and retention improve.
  • IT functions become more manageable for everyone in the organization as they are based on a shared database.
  • You can identify new opportunities with the help of a centralized database.
  • The task allocation and workflow become transparent and visible to all the concerned teams.
  • Adopting an ERP automatically makes the business systems compliant with the laws and regulations.

Experience These Benefits & More With Feature-Rich & Affordable ERP from Matiyas

You may not require all the ten modules we have discussed here. At least, not immediately. But you must have the option to add them later down the road. A well-designed and trusted ERP system like Matiyas ERP allows you to begin with essential functionalities and customize modules as needed.

If you’re looking for a scalable and affordable ERP solution that supports your growth and adapts to your evolving business conditions, challenges, and opportunities, we’re here to help.

Recent posts


Our Top clients

Celebrating Excellence, Inspiring Success.

Our Achievements & Awards

Copyright © 2024 MATIYAS. All rights reserved.